From a61b1651b6cee90f6195d8ac59da657d8966567d Mon Sep 17 00:00:00 2001 From: khoff Date: Mon, 4 Aug 2003 23:47:48 +0000 Subject: Virtual field documentation updates. Removed sb_field/router_field and friends (yay!). Interface changes to support virtual fields. --- httemplate/browse/part_sb_field.cgi | 31 ------------------------- httemplate/browse/part_virtual_field.cgi | 39 ++++++++++++++++++++++++++++++++ 2 files changed, 39 insertions(+), 31 deletions(-) delete mode 100644 httemplate/browse/part_sb_field.cgi create mode 100644 httemplate/browse/part_virtual_field.cgi (limited to 'httemplate/browse') diff --git a/httemplate/browse/part_sb_field.cgi b/httemplate/browse/part_sb_field.cgi deleted file mode 100644 index 4c9641e86..000000000 --- a/httemplate/browse/part_sb_field.cgi +++ /dev/null @@ -1,31 +0,0 @@ -<%= header('svc_broadband extended fields', menubar('Main Menu' => $p)) %> -<% - -my @psf = qsearch('part_sb_field', {}); -my $block; -my $p2 = popurl(2); - -%> - -<% if ($cgi->param('error')) { %> - Error: <%=$cgi->param('error')%> -

-<% } %> - -Add a new field

- -<%=table()%> -Field nameService type -<% foreach $psf (sort {$a->name cmp $b->name} @psf) { %> - - - - - <%=$psf->name%> - <%=$psf->part_svc->svc%> - -<% } %> - - - - diff --git a/httemplate/browse/part_virtual_field.cgi b/httemplate/browse/part_virtual_field.cgi new file mode 100644 index 000000000..9bb5c1373 --- /dev/null +++ b/httemplate/browse/part_virtual_field.cgi @@ -0,0 +1,39 @@ +<%= header('Virtual field definitions', menubar('Main Menu' => $p)) %> +<% + +my %pvfs; +my $block; +my $p2 = popurl(2); +my $dbtable; + +foreach (qsearch('part_virtual_field', {})) { + push @{ $pvfs{$_->dbtable} }, $_; +} +%> + +<% if ($cgi->param('error')) { %> + Error: <%=$cgi->param('error')%> +

+<% } %> + +Add a new field

+ +<% foreach $dbtable (sort { $a cmp $b } keys (%pvfs)) { %> +

<%=$dbtable%>

+ +<%=table()%> +Field nameDescription +<% foreach $pvf (sort {$a->name cmp $b->name} @{ $pvfs{$dbtable} }) { %> + + + + + <%=$pvf->name%> + <%=$pvf->label%> + +<% } %> + +<% } %> + + + -- cgit v1.2.1